34th
Fighter Squadron Exhibit
Take a tour of an operational WW2 fighter squadron
stationed on the Western Pacific Island of Ie Shima. This is a
historical event showing the complete fighter operation from the Mess Hall
to the P-47 in flight. You can also see the Japanese Surrender Delegation
visit the Island. |

Museum of Science and Industry
57th St. & Lake Shore Drive
Chicago, Illinois 60637
Webmasters Note: This is one of
the finest museums in the world. I'm not kidding. They have, inside,
a 727 mounted from the second floor which gives a real nice show of flight
operations. Don't miss the Onmi-Max theater and the space center.
Allow yourself 2 days to see this one. I go here at least once
per year.
|
|
About 13 Aircraft and Spacecraft, 1 Submarine,
1 Coal mine and a lot more

O'Hare Airport
Chicago IL.
O'Hare International Airport Terminal 2
Grumman F4F-3 12320 Painted As "Butch" O'Hare's Plane
Probably 12260 Crashed Lake Michigan 3-1-44 Recovered
1991. Airport Renamed to O'HARE For "Butch"
Info thanks to Gil Bliss
